Transaction a3876687662a027624f4b58fc2f8ee1e2032976b864513ea494548ddae891ca9

1 Input
1 Outputs
  • a3876687662a027624f4b58fc2f8ee1e2032976b864513ea494548ddae891ca9:0
  • value  622331
    address  37jknsmggKmS34ffWUFRFn7AD4oyfufNTS